Honeywell 8C-PDODA1 51454472-175 Series 8 Digital Output Module
The Honeywell 8C-PDODA1 51454472-175, also cataloged as the 8C-PDODA1 Digital Output Module, operates as a dedicated hardware component for 32-channel digital discrete signal switching within Honeywell Experion PKS Series 8 DCS platforms.
Hardware Specifications
| Parameter | Specification |
|---|---|
| Model | 8C-PDODA1 (Part Number: 51454472-175) |
| Brand | Honeywell |
| Origin | USA |
| Weight | 0.34 kg |
| Dimensions | 60 mm x 152 mm x 143 mm |
| Operating Temp | 0 to +60 deg C |
| Power Consumption | 24 VDC bus powered |
| Module Type | Digital Output Module (High Production Capacity) |
| System Compatibility | Series 8 I/O, Experion PKS DCS |
| Number of Channels | 32 channels |
| Communication | Ethernet router interface via C300/Series 8 I/O link |

Field Installation Guidelines
Engineers must mount the 8C-PDODA1 module securely onto the Series 8 I/O terminal assembly (ITA) base and lock the retaining mechanical latches to establish solid chassis ground contact. Afterwards, technicians should route field wiring through dedicated wire ducts, maintaining at least 50 mm clearance between discrete DC output leads and high-voltage AC lines to prevent inductive coupling. Installers must ground all field cable shields at a single point on the main control cabinet ground bus bar. Finally, technicians should verify that the 24 VDC field power supply stays within nominal voltage tolerances before energizing the module outputs.
